The Rise of Robo Vacs and Mops
Robo vacs and mops have risen in appeal over current years, powered by technological advancements such as artificial intelligence, enhanced battery life, and enhanced navigation systems. These devices provide an automated option to floor covering upkeep, making daily cleaning more efficient.

Time-Saving: With busy schedules, numerous discover it challenging to keep floorings clean. Robo vacs and mops can operate individually, enabling users to focus on other tasks.

Consistent Cleaning: Automated systems can be configured to clean on a schedule, ensuring that floorings stay regularly clean.

Smart Technology: Many gadgets can incorporate with smart home systems, supplying push-button control through mobile phones or voice commands.

Cleans Hard-to-Reach Areas: Robo-vacs can quickly fit under furniture and clean in tight areas where traditional vacuums may have a hard time.

Multi-Functionality: Robo mops can vacuum and mop in one go, providing a comprehensive cleaning service.
Drawbacks of Robo Vacs and Mops
Despite the numerous benefits, there are some constraints to consider:

Initial Cost: Quality robo vacs and mops can be more expensive than conventional vacuum cleaners.

Restricted Cleaning Capability: Though effective, they might not match the deep cleaning power of traditional vacuums or mops, particularly on greatly stained carpets.

Upkeep Frequency: While they save time, users will still require to periodically tidy and preserve these gadgets.

Reliance on Technology: Users who are not tech-savvy might discover it challenging to repair issues that occur.

Noise Levels: Some designs can be loud, which may be disruptive in peaceful settings.

Q1: Are robo vacs and mops efficient on all flooring types?Yes, a lot of models are created to tidy different surface areas, including hard floorings, carpets, and tile. Nevertheless, effectiveness might differ from model to design.

Q2: How typically need to I empty the dustbin?This depends on your gadget and how often it runs. Numerous designs enable you to set tips or alert you when they require to be cleared, while self-emptying models take care of this automatically. Q3: Can I program scheduling for cleaning?Yes! Numerous robo vacs and

mops come geared up with scheduling features through their mobile app, permitting you to set specific cleaning times and frequency. Q4: Do robo vacs work with pet hair?Yes, many designs are developed specifically for homes with animals, including features
such as more powerful suction power and specialized brush designs to deal with animal hair successfully. Q5: How do I preserve my robo vac or mop?Regular maintenance includes emptying the dustbin, cleaning the brushes and filters, and occasionally looking for blockages.

Refer to your user handbook for specific upkeep standards. Robo vacs and mops bring a new level of benefit to household cleaning jobs, integrating technology with functionality.
